I tend to use olive oil in cooking as if it were the next best thing to WD40 and duct tape. You can give a cheap frozen pizza a golden brown crust bottom by covering a pan in oil and cooking it like that, for instance. It will also make French toast come out with a similar golden sheen if you add some oil to the beaten eggs before dipping the bread. ;)

Alfredo sauce feeds 6
great on chicken you can also try it poured over baked ham for a nice treat.Code:
ingredients: two small pints of cream two eggs (whites only) 1 container of Parmesan cheese
instructions: in a sauce pan heat cream and egg whites, keep just under the boiling point for about 5 to 10 minutes,
add the Parmesan and stir well making sure to get the clumps out from the cheese
let simmer for about ten minutes stirring occasionally.
done.
no pics but the result is a creamy Alfredo sauce that's not even close to dry as most restaurants serve.

Code:Pork Tenderloin with Sauce
Ingredients:
1 cup Mountain Dew
Maraschino cherries
BBQ Sauce
1 Tbsp Garlic.
Worchestior Sauce
Soy Sauce
Pork Tenderloin
How to Cook
1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ees Farenheit
To make the sauce
1: Set Cherries aside
2. Mix Mountain Dew, BBQ sauce, Garlic, Worchestoir sauce, and soy sauce in a bowl.
3. Stir until smooth.
To cook the meat
1.Put the pork tenderloin in a roasting pot with a cover.
2.Drizzle the sauce over the meat, top with cherries.
3. Put the meat in the oven for 1 to 1 1/2 hours.
4.Take the meat out, cool for 5 minutes.
5. Enjoy.

Ameijoas À Bulhão Pato.
Here she goes:
-1kg of clams
-4 tea sponns of olive oil (aprox)
-50g of butter
-5 cloves of garlic
-1 full hand coriander
-1 lemon
-1 pinch of salt
Be certain that the clams are well cleaned and without sand, slice the 5 garlic cloves and cut the coriander. Just for starters.
Put the olive oil and the butter in a large pan, then you add the sliced garlik, the clams and the pinch of salt, close the pan for 5 minutes until the clams are opened (all the clams must be opened, even if it takes more than 5 minutes).
When the clams are all opened, shut down the stove, put a hand full of fresh coriander and squeeze the lemon to the pan, then you shake the pan to mix the coriander and the lemon juice with all the other ingerdients and serve on a lane.
This is great with slices of buttered toasted bread (good bread and not bun), a glass of good fresh Chardonnay. It's a great entrance for fish main dish.

This is Potato Cheese Soup, it's great on a cold winter day.
Serves 4-6; Prep time: 30 minutes, do not boil.
4 C water
4 medium potatoes, pared and diced in 1-inch pieces
1 C celery, sliced
1 C carrots, sliced
½ C onion, diced
2 tsp salt
¼ tsp pepper
¼ tsp dill weed
½ tsp garlic
Put all of the above ingredients in large stock pot, bring to boil and simmer, uncovered, 10 minutes.
In large saucepan combine:
1/2 C butter, melted
1 C flour (whisk into butter to form a roux)
4 C milk (whisk in slowly)
4 C shredded sharp cheddar cheese
On medium heat, stir to just boiling and cook for 1 minute. Mix in cheese until melted. Add to veggies and serve. Do not boil.
Berry-Ginger Pie. I haven't been able to make this one yet, but I might be able to this week.
1 Pie Crust
Five cups (30oz) mixed raspberries and blackberries
3 tbsp instant tapioca
Zest and Juice from 1 lemon
1 tbsp grated fresh ginger
1 cup granulated sugar
1 tbsp unsalted butter, cut into pieces
Egg wash
Crystal sugar
1. Line a 9-inch pan with 1 rolled-out crust and trim edges, leaving a 1/4-inch overhang. Freeze until ready to fill, or at least 20 minutes.
2. Gently toss together berries, tapioca, zest and juice, ginger, and sugar. Pour Mixture into chilled crust and dot filling with butter.
3. Roll remaining crust to a 12-inch circle. Cut 1-inch-wide strips and weave over berries to create lattice top. Brush rim of bottom crust with egg wash to adhere lattice. Decorate edges as desired or fold bottom crust edge up and over lattice edges and crimp. Brush crust with extra egg wash and sprinkle with crystal sugar. Freeze until crust is cold, 20 min. Heat oven to 425.
4. Bake pie on a foil-lined baking sheet 20 min. Reduce heat to 350 and bake until crust is golden and juices bubble, 60 to 60 minutes more. (If pie browns too quickly, tent with foil.) Cool Completely.
